c:\php\php5.3
、c:\php\php5.4
、c:\php\php5.5
。,4. 重启WAMPSERVER,选择需要使用的PHP版本。在WAMPSERVER下增加多版本的PHP(PHP5.3,PHP5.4,PHP5.5)支持的步骤如下:
1、下载所需版本的PHP:
访问PHP官方网站或其他可信资源,下载所需的PHP版本,确保选择与您的操作系统兼容的版本。
2、解压下载的文件:
将下载的PHP压缩包解压到您选择的目录中,例如C:\wamp\php
。
3、配置Apache虚拟主机:
打开WAMPSERVER控制面板,点击左侧菜单中的“Apache”选项卡。
在主面板中找到“虚拟主机”部分,点击“虚拟主机列表”。
点击右侧的“添加虚拟主机”按钮,输入一个别名(例如php53),并设置相应的目录路径(例如C:\wamp\www\php53
)。
在“别名目录”字段下方,找到“Directory”标签,将其更改为您之前解压PHP文件的目录路径(例如C:\wamp\php
)。
保存更改并重新启动Apache服务器。
4、修改httpd.conf文件:
打开WAMPSERVER安装目录下的Apache配置文件httpd.conf
。
在文件末尾添加以下内容来指定不同版本的PHP:
```
# PHP 5.3
Alias /php53 "C:/wamp/php"
<Directory "C:/wamp/php">
Options Indexes FollowSymLinks
AllowOverride None
Require all granted
</Directory>
# PHP 5.4
Alias /php54 "C:/wamp/php"
<Directory "C:/wamp/php">
Options Indexes FollowSymLinks
AllowOverride None
Require all granted
</Directory>
# PHP 5.5
Alias /php55 "C:/wamp/php"
<Directory "C:/wamp/php">
Options Indexes FollowSymLinks
AllowOverride None
Require all granted
</Directory>
```
保存文件并重新启动Apache服务器。
5、测试PHP版本:
创建一个新的PHP文件,例如info.php
,并将其放置在每个虚拟主机对应的目录中。
在每个info.php
文件中插入以下代码:
```php
<?php
phpinfo();
?>
```
通过浏览器访问这些URL来检查是否成功加载了不同版本的PHP信息页面:
http://localhost/php53/info.php
http://localhost/php54/info.php
http://localhost/php55/info.php
6、配置环境变量:
如果您希望在不同的PHP版本之间切换,还需要配置环境变量。
打开系统的环境变量设置,找到名为“Path”的变量,并添加每个PHP版本的可执行文件路径。
```
C:\wamp\php\php5.3\php.exe;C:\wamp\php\php5.4\php.exe;C:\wamp\php\php5.5\php.exe
```
保存更改后,您可以使用命令行工具或脚本来切换不同的PHP版本。
7、常见问题解答:
问题1:如何切换不同的PHP版本?
答案:您可以通过修改Apache虚拟主机的配置或者直接在命令行中使用完整的PHP可执行文件路径来切换不同的PHP版本,要使用PHP 5.4,可以在命令行中运行C:\wamp\php\php5.4\php.exe -v
。
问题2:如何卸载某个PHP版本?
答案:要卸载某个PHP版本,请按照以下步骤操作:
1. 停止Apache服务器。
2. 删除对应版本的文件夹,例如C:\wamp\php\php5.3
。
3. 更新httpd.conf
文件,删除与该版本相关的Alias和Directory配置。
4. 重启Apache服务器。
到此,以上就是小编对于“在WAMPSERVER下增加多版本的PHP(PHP5.3,PHP5.4,PHP5.5)支持。”的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位朋友在评论区讨论,给我留言。